Nuclear quadrupole resonance in inorganic chemistry

Description

A review is presented of the applications of nuclear quadrupole resonance (NQR) to study various classes of inorganic compounds. The introductory chapter is concerned with general aspects of NQR spectroscopy. It presents the most widely used theoretical background for the interpretation of NQR data and describes briefly the recording techniques. The latest advances, trends, and potentials of the method are also discussed. Separate chapters consider complex ions, donor-acceptor complexes, bridging dimers, chain and layer polymers. Structure, electronic and other important properties of the compounds are discussed in terms of the NQR results. 58 tabs., 51 figs., and 556 refs. are included
